From 0f5c644324da0f574f084dfc2ede306f2538a053 Mon Sep 17 00:00:00 2001 From: erik Date: Tue, 23 Dec 2014 16:21:56 +0100 Subject: [PATCH] MID-1780 fix. --- .../web/page/admin/users/component/TreeTablePanel.java | 7 +++---- 1 file changed, 3 insertions(+), 4 deletions(-) diff --git a/gui/admin-gui/src/main/java/com/evolveum/midpoint/web/page/admin/users/component/TreeTablePanel.java b/gui/admin-gui/src/main/java/com/evolveum/midpoint/web/page/admin/users/component/TreeTablePanel.java index ba3e728b56d..91ffb5e096f 100644 --- a/gui/admin-gui/src/main/java/com/evolveum/midpoint/web/page/admin/users/component/TreeTablePanel.java +++ b/gui/admin-gui/src/main/java/com/evolveum/midpoint/web/page/admin/users/component/TreeTablePanel.java @@ -175,7 +175,7 @@ protected void rowSelected(AjaxRequestTarget target, IModel row, Op @Override public ObjectQuery createRootQuery(){ - ArrayList oids = new ArrayList(); + ArrayList oids = new ArrayList<>(); ObjectQuery query = new ObjectQuery(); if(isMovingRoot() && getRootFromProvider() != null){ @@ -191,8 +191,7 @@ public ObjectQuery createRootQuery(){ for(OrgTableDto dto: objects){ oids.add(dto.getOid()); - //TODO - uncomment this, if parentOrgOid filtering is also required (see issue MID-1780) - //oids.addAll(getOrgParentOids(dto.getOid())); + oids.addAll(getOrgParentOids(dto.getOid())); } } } @@ -300,7 +299,7 @@ public String getObject() { } private List getOrgParentOids(String orgOid){ - List parentOids = new ArrayList(); + List parentOids = new ArrayList<>(); OperationResult result = new OperationResult(OPERATION_LOAD_PARENTS); PrismObject org = WebModelUtils.loadObject(OrgType.class, orgOid, result, getPageBase()); OrgType orgObject = org.asObjectable();